[プログラマー級1]ソウルで金娘婿を探して問題を解く



に質問


String型配列seoulの要素の中で“Kim”の位置xを見つけて、“Kim seoがxの上で”Stringの関数を返して、解を完成します.「キム」はソウルで一度しか現れず、誤った値を入力しなかった.

せいげんじょうけん

  • seoulは、長さが1より大きく、1000未満の配列です.
  • seoulの要素の長さは1より大きく、20より小さい.
  • 「KIM」はソウルに含まれる
  • 🖨️ I/O例



    💡 に答える

    class Solution {
    
        public String solution(String[] seoul) {
            String answer = "";
            
            for(int i = 0; i < seoul.length; i++) {
                if(seoul[i] == "Kim") {
                    answer += "김서방은 " + i + "에 있다";
                    break;
                }
                    
            }
    
            return answer;
        }
    
    }

    ✏️ comment


    文字列を比較するとき.equals()を利用しよう!